S I Z E S
1 (2, 3, 4, 5, 6) (7, 8, 9, 10, 11)
F I N I S H E D M E A S U R E M E N T S
42 (46, 50, 54, 56.5, 59) (61.75, 65.25, 69, 72.25, 75.5)” / 106.5 (117, 127, 137, 140, 150) (157, 163.5, 175.5, 183.5, 191.5) cm bust circumference
Shown in size 2 with +10-14” / 25.5-35.5 cm
YA R N
Woolfolk Stra
50% Ovis 21 Ultimate Merino®, 50% Linen
164 yards / 150 meters per 50 g skein (DK weight)
10 (10, 11, 12, 13, 14) (14, 15, 16, 17, 18) skeins in color no. S3
N E E D L E S A N D N O T I O N S
US 5 (3.75 mm) 32” / 80 cm circular needle and set of dpns
US 6 (4 mm) 16-32” / 40-80 cm circular needles and set of dpns
US 7 (4.5 mm) 32” / 80 cm circular needle and set of dpns
Tapestry needle, cable needle, markers, removable markers, waste yarn
G A U G E
28 sts and 33 rows = 4” in Chart A on US 7 (4.5 mm) needles, blocked
N O T E S
Worked top down starting with the back and front yokes, then joined at underarms, and worked in one piece to hem. Sleeve stitches are picked up around the armhole and worked in the round. The crewneck is worked from picked up stitches around neckline, then folded and seamed to wrong side.
Read chart A RS (even numbered) rows from right to left and WS (odd numbered) rows left to right and read all chart B rnds from right to left.
Choose the size with 10-16” / 25.5-40.5 cm of positive ease.
